Exodus Troubleshooting Checks
Use these checks to separate ordinary setup friction from wallet safety risk before you reset, restore, reinstall, or open wallet support portals.
Official app source
Install only from verified official wallet pages or app stores. Fake wallet apps and cloned browser extensions can steal seed phrases during setup.
Network and token view
Missing balances often come from the wrong network, hidden token, different wallet address, pending bridge, or transaction not confirmed on-chain yet.
Restore vs password
A local app password is not the same as the recovery phrase. Restoring on a new device usually depends on the phrase, not customer service.
Phishing approvals
Be careful with wallet-connect prompts, token approvals, signature requests, airdrop claims, and pages asking you to validate or synchronize a wallet.
Device hygiene
Update the browser or phone, remove suspicious extensions, review connected sites, and avoid troubleshooting from a compromised computer.
Support boundaries
Official wallet guidance should not need seed words, private keys, remote access, or one-time codes. Keep screenshots free of private wallet data.

Recovery And Troubleshooting Steps
Step 1
Check recovery readiness before removal
Before deleting Exodus, clearing local data, or reinstalling, confirm the correct recovery phrase is safely backed up offline if the wallet is accessible on any trusted device.
Step 2
Restart and update safely
Restart the computer or phone, update Exodus from the official source, update the operating system if needed, and retry on a stable connection.
Step 3
Reduce device and network blockers
Free storage, close heavy apps, test without unstable VPN or proxy settings, and check whether security software is blocking the wallet app.
Step 4
Restore only inside the official app
If reinstall becomes necessary, restore only inside the official Exodus app on a trusted device. Never paste the recovery phrase into a support page, chat, or validator.
Exodus And Device-Specific Help
Desktop wallet troubleshooting
Check the desktop app version, operating system updates, available disk space, network filtering, and whether the app came from the official Exodus access path.
Mobile app troubleshooting
Update from the official app store, restart the phone, check storage and connectivity, and avoid clearing app data until backup confidence is clear.
Loading versus balance display
If Exodus opens but assets are missing or stale, move to sync and balance checks rather than reinstalling immediately.

FAQ
Common Exodus Help Questions
Why is Exodus wallet not loading?+
Common causes include outdated app software, stuck local app state, low storage, unstable network conditions, VPN or security filtering, delayed asset data, or an unsafe app source.
Should I reinstall Exodus if it will not load?+
Only after confirming the correct recovery phrase is safely backed up offline or the same wallet is accessible on another trusted device.
Can support ask for my recovery phrase to fix loading?+
No. App loading support should not require recovery words, private keys, passwords, remote access, or wallet validation.
What can I safely report?+
Device type, operating system, Exodus version if known, whether desktop or mobile is affected, error text, and steps tried. Never include recovery words.
